Back to homeBurnside, R.L. - Come On In LP
Come On In, produced primarily by Tom Rothrock, is one of R.L. Burnside's most unique albums. Burnside creates his distinct sound by fusing his blues guitar work with dance and electronic music, incorporating sampling and looping techniques.

Reed, Jimmy - I'm Jimmy Reed LP (Bluesville)
A compilation of singles released from 1953 and 1958, I'm Jimmy Reed is his debut full-length album. Initially released in 1958 on Vee-Jay Records, this album features "Ain't That Lovin' You Baby," which hit #8 on the Billboard R&B chart.
